Nalazite se na CroRIS probnoj okolini. Ovdje evidentirani podaci neće biti pohranjeni u Informacijskom sustavu znanosti RH. Ako je ovo greška, CroRIS produkcijskoj okolini moguće je pristupi putem poveznice www.croris.hr
izvor podataka: crosbi !

Direktna digitalna sinteza visoke točnosti korištenjem kubične B-spline interpolacije (CROSBI ID 357570)

Ocjenski rad | sveučilišni preddiplomski završni rad

Brezović, Marko Direktna digitalna sinteza visoke točnosti korištenjem kubične B-spline interpolacije / Petrinović, Davor (mentor); Petrinović, Davor (neposredni voditelj). Zagreb, Fakultet elektrotehnike i računarstva, . 2009

Podaci o odgovornosti

Brezović, Marko

Petrinović, Davor

Petrinović, Davor

hrvatski

Direktna digitalna sinteza visoke točnosti korištenjem kubične B-spline interpolacije

U okviru završnog rada potrebno je obraditi problem direktne digitalne sinteze sinusnog signala temeljene na B-spline interpolaciji sa kubičnim splineom, kao i izvedbu kompletnog sintetizatora u digitalnom programabilnom sklopovlju FPGA. Ciljana izlazna točnost sinusa je 23 bita. Generator linearne faze realizirati klasičnim postupcima korištenjem faznog akumulatora odgovarajuće širine (npr. 32 bita). Specifičnosti sinteze odnose se na postupak interpolacije temeljene na korištenju po- odsječcima kubične polinomialne funkcije s koeficijentima određenim teorijom maksimalno glatke B-spline interpolacije. Za izračunavanje polinoma koristiti ugnježdenu formu polinoma po Hornerovom pravilu. Diskutirati točnost takve interpolacije kao funkcije broja odsječaka faze između 0 i 2*pi. Provesti normalizaciju i kvantizaciju koeficijenata te istražiti utjecaj kvantizacije na točnost interpolacije. Također istražiti utjecaj kvantizacije rezultata svakog množenja na konačni rezultat. Arhitekturu interpolatora prilagoditi raspoloživom sklopovlju FPGA sklopa, s posebnom pažnjom na RAM/ROM tablice za koeficijente i ugrađena množila. U svrhu ostvarenja veće brzine rada koristiti protočnu strukturu implementacije. Cijeli dizajn realizirati u VHDL kodu korištenjem odgovarajućih alata i verificirati s referentnim Matlab kodom.

splajnovi; B-splajnovi; Hornerovo pravilo; Xilinx; Spartan-3; blok RAM; množila; VHDL; Matlab; protočna struktura

nije evidentirano

engleski

High accuracy direct digital synthesis using cubing B-spline interpolation

nije evidentirano

Spline; B-spline; Horner rule; Xilinx; Spartan-3; Block-RAM; Multipliers; VHDL; Matlab; Pipeline

nije evidentirano

Podaci o izdanju

45

13.02.2009.

obranjeno

Podaci o ustanovi koja je dodijelila akademski stupanj

Fakultet elektrotehnike i računarstva

Zagreb

Povezanost rada

Elektrotehnika, Računarstvo